Skip to content

Commit b4c2163

Browse files
committed
use ClassName::class syntax
1 parent 551b037 commit b4c2163

File tree

2 files changed

+8
-8
lines changed

2 files changed

+8
-8
lines changed

tests/DI/PhpReflection.expandClassName.phpt

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-13,9 +13,9 @@ require __DIR__ . '/../bootstrap.php';
1313
require __DIR__ . '/files/expandClass.noNamespace.php';
1414
require __DIR__ . '/files/expandClass.inNamespace.php';
1515

16-
$rcTest = new \ReflectionClass('Test');
17-
$rcFoo = new \ReflectionClass('Test\Space\Foo');
18-
$rcBar = new \ReflectionClass('Test\Space\Bar');
16+
$rcTest = new \ReflectionClass(Test::class);
17+
$rcFoo = new \ReflectionClass(Test\Space\Foo::class);
18+
$rcBar = new \ReflectionClass(Test\Space\Bar::class);
1919

2020

2121
Assert::exception(function () use ($rcTest) {

tests/DI/PhpReflection.getReturnType.phpt

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-40,14 +40,14 @@ namespace
4040
require __DIR__ . '/../bootstrap.php';
4141

4242

43-
Assert::null(PhpReflection::getReturnType(new \ReflectionMethod('NS\A', 'noType')));
43+
Assert::null(PhpReflection::getReturnType(new \ReflectionMethod(NS\A::class, 'noType')));
4444

45-
Assert::same('Test\B', PhpReflection::getReturnType(new \ReflectionMethod('NS\A', 'annotationSingle')));
45+
Assert::same('Test\B', PhpReflection::getReturnType(new \ReflectionMethod(NS\A::class, 'annotationSingle')));
4646

47-
Assert::same('Test\B', PhpReflection::getReturnType(new \ReflectionMethod('NS\A', 'annotationComplex')));
47+
Assert::same('Test\B', PhpReflection::getReturnType(new \ReflectionMethod(NS\A::class, 'annotationComplex')));
4848

49-
Assert::same('string', PhpReflection::getReturnType(new \ReflectionMethod('NS\A', 'nativeType')));
49+
Assert::same('string', PhpReflection::getReturnType(new \ReflectionMethod(NS\A::class, 'nativeType')));
5050

5151
// class name expanding is NOT supported for global functions
52-
Assert::same('B', PhpReflection::getReturnType(new \ReflectionFunction('NS\classType')));
52+
Assert::same('B', PhpReflection::getReturnType(new \ReflectionFunction(NS\classType::class)));
5353
}

0 commit comments

Comments
 (0)